Domestic Violence Prevention Act (DVPA)
Summary
Legislation designed to prevent acts of domestic violence and provide for a separation of the parties for a period of time to prevent further violence.
Rights & Rules
- 01.Right to request a Domestic Violence Restraining Order (DVRO) against a current or former spouse or partner.
- 02.Right to seek emergency protection without the abuser being present (ex parte).
- 03.Right to temporary custody of children and possession of shared property during the order's duration.
Penalties
- 01.Criminal prosecution for violation of a restraining order.
- 02.Mandatory participation in a batterer's intervention program.
- 03.Loss of firearm ownership rights.
